There's A Growing Awareness Of How Important It Is To Protect The Environment.As A Result, Individuals, Schools, Communities And Businesses Are Doing What They Can To Make The Planet A Safer Place.For Example, Dayton Power Light Has Launched A New Air Quality Improvement Program, Which Is Retrofitting Their Stuart Power Station On The Kentucky Border In A Way That Will Reduce Emissions.These Steps Will Help Keep The Air Clean, Protect People From Respiratory Disease And Permit Future Generations To Live In A Safer And Less Polluted World.Dayton Power Light Is Getting Some Of The Equipment Used For This Retrofitting From Voith, One Of The Largest Family-owned Companies In Europe And A Manufacturer Of Paper, Automotive And Energy Technologies. Both Companies Are Actively Engaged In The Construction And Implementation Of Environmentally Sound Technology.Dayton's Coal-firing System Is Going To Be Fitted With Induced Draft Fans, Which Are Driven By Eight Voith Vorecons. With An Output Of 4.4 Gigawatts, Dayton Power Light Can Supply A Half-million Households With Electricity.At The Stuart Power Station, Four Coal-fired Plants Each Produce 600 MW Of Electricity.To Put The Air-quality Improvement Program Into Practice, New Filters Had To Be Installed, Which, Due To A Higher Differential Pressure, Also Called For The Installation Of New Fans Driven By Voith Vorecon.The Vorecons Measure About 23 Feet In Length And Weigh 20 Tons. They Are Considered A Superior Alternative To Using Frequency Inverters, Which Are Very Expensive And Considered To Be Less Reliable.
